The Importance of Regular Dusting

Dust accumulation is one of the most common issues affecting electronics. It can cause overheating, reduce efficiency, and even lead to malfunctions. Regular dusting is essential to keep your devices in peak condition. Use a soft, microfiber cloth to gently wipe surfaces and use compressed air to reach crevices and ports.

How Often Should You Dust?

Dusting should be done at least once a month, or more often if your home is prone to dust. Pay special attention to areas like vents and fans, as these are crucial for cooling. Keeping these parts clean will help maintain your electronics' longevity.

Managing Humidity and Temperature

Cape Coral's climate can be particularly humid, which can impact electronic devices. Moisture can seep into components, causing rust and short-circuiting. To mitigate this, keep your devices in well-ventilated areas, away from direct sunlight or heat sources.

Using Dehumidifiers

Consider using dehumidifiers in rooms where electronics are stored. This is especially important during the rainy season when humidity levels are higher. Dehumidifiers help maintain an optimal environment, reducing the risk of moisture-related damage.

Battery Care During Seasonal Changes

Batteries are sensitive to temperature fluctuations. Extreme heat can cause them to degrade faster, while colder temperatures can reduce their performance temporarily. To care for your batteries, avoid exposing devices to direct sunlight for extended periods.

Charging Habits

Adopt good charging habits by not overcharging devices and using the appropriate chargers. This not only extends battery life but also enhances overall device performance.

Software Updates and Maintenance

Keeping your software up-to-date is as important as maintaining hardware. Regular updates provide security patches and improve functionality. Set your devices to update automatically to ensure you never miss an important upgrade.

Backup Your Data

Before performing updates, always back up important data. This precaution protects against potential data loss that might occur during an update process.
